# Flaglight Rollouts — Approvals

Quick version for on-call: any rollout touching more than 5% of traffic needs an approval in Flaglight before the ramp continues. Kill switches don't need approval — just flip them and note it in the incident channel. Scheduled ramps pause automatically if error budget burns hot. If you're stuck at 2 a.m. with a pending approval, there's one person authorized to override, and that's the approver below.

account owner for tagep-bafof: Norael Gilax Juleth

Bulk edits in the Corvid admin table are exported as signed patch artifacts. Support can apply a patch only if its signature verifies against the team key. Never hand-edit the patch file; re-export instead. Verification failures mean a stale key or tampered file. Verify and sign patches using the key below.

deploy key for kagup-bawig: bky9_ZMq28eTw9

Subject: DR drill results — RateLens parity checker

Hey all, we ran the disaster-recovery drill for RateLens on Thursday. Failover to the standby region took 11 minutes, mostly waiting on the scraper queue to rehydrate. Good news: parity comparisons resumed cleanly with no duplicate alerts. One gap: nobody on the call could unlock the encrypted config bundle, which stalled us for ages. To spare future maintainers that pain, we agreed to document the bundle's recovery passphrase right below this paragraph.

unlock words, bawef-kahap: sorax-sorir-quenys-aldok